Admission at a glance

Atlantic Technological University was formed in 2022 from the merger of Galway-Mayo Institute of Technology, Institute of Technology Sligo and Letterkenny Institute of Technology, and now spans campuses across the west and northwest of Ireland. Non-EU undergraduate tuition is a flat EUR 12,000 a year and undergraduate applications carry no fee. For September 2027 entry, ATU has already published its non-EU closing dates: applicants who need an entry visa must apply by 1 May 2027, while non-EU applicants who do not need a visa have until 31 July 2027. ATU also runs a January intake for a smaller number of non-EU masters courses, with earlier deadlines of 2 October 2026 for visa-required applicants and 10 December 2026 for non-visa-required applicants. Applications are made through ATU's international student application portal. Applicants whose first language is not English must reach a general undergraduate minimum of IELTS 5.5, TOEFL iBT 70, PTE Academic 51 or Duolingo 90; postgraduate courses ask for a higher IELTS 6.0, TOEFL iBT 80, PTE Academic 55 or Duolingo 100, with certificates no more than two years old at the course start date.

Requirements

Bachelor

A secondary school qualification recognised as equivalent to the Leaving Certificate, meeting the points and subject requirements of the chosen course.

Master

A relevant undergraduate honours degree, normally second class honours grade 1 or equivalent GPA.
